Brighton Station is exceptionally well-equipped to cater to all your travel needs. The ticket office operates daily from 03:45 to 01:45, and there are also multiple ticket machines available for your convenience. So, whether you're an early bird or a night owl, purchasing tickets is a breeze. For those using a Disabled Persons Railcard, rest assured that all ticket machines are accessible and offer the necessary discounts.
Customer service is a top priority at Brighton Station. Informative screens keep you updated with the latest departure and arrival information while friendly staff are on hand to assist you from early morning right until late at night. There’s no luggage storage facility available, but you can find various convenience shops and eateries around to keep your energy levels topped up. Moreover, you can count on CCTV surveillance for added security.
Inclusivity is at the heart of Brighton Station. As a Category A station, step-free access is available throughout, ensuring all platforms are easily reachable. For those needing additional assistance, ramps are available, and there's a specially designated meeting point at the concourse. The heated waiting lounge offers a comfortable spot to relax while waiting for your train.
There’s no need to worry if you’re cycling to the station; with 740 bicycle spaces, there’s ample storage. Additionally, if driving, you’ll find over 600 parking spaces available, including 26 accessible bays for those with reduced mobility, operated by APCOA Parking UK.

Despite its modest nature, Mossley Hill does well to accommodate the needs of its passengers. It offers convenient ticket purchasing options, including a ticket office with opening hours from Monday to Saturday, 5:50 AM to 11:45 PM and Sunday, 8:30 AM to 11:15 PM. There are ticket machines available for collecting pre-booked tickets, albeit not specifically designed for accessibility. If you need assistance with your journey, staff can be found at the station during their working hours, or you might also consider using the helpline at 08002006060.
For accessibility, the station provides step-free access and seating areas. While there are no waiting rooms, the seating areas offer a place to rest amidst your travels. Keep in mind, however, that facilities such as accessible toilets, refreshment kiosks, and ATMs are not available here, nor are there any retail or exchange services. Cyclists can find storage for up to 8 bicycles within the station car park, though the storage area isn't sheltered.
